"I fear it's because religion is man's attempt to r... " is one of a famous quotes by Jerry B. Jenkins. Complete quote is as follows;
"I fear it's because religion is man's attempt to reach God, and when he feels he has succeeded, he cannot abide anyone else's claim to have done the same."
